| Factory | Number |
|---|---|
| LEMFORDER | 10103 |
| SPIDAN | 26027 |
| OPEL | 16 03 188 |
| Precis... | 2490 |
| NK | 524804 |
| VAUXHALL | 90095087 |
| AUTEX | 854009 |
VW 8D0 498 998 A Tie Rod End
MAGNETI MARELLI 363702160380 Brake Pad Set
NOR FU00943 Time Belt Tensioner Pulley
SBS 13012136152 Brake Caliper
SPIDAN 401239 Brake Caliper
MAZDA N350-18-381 V-Belt
ZIMMERMANN 430.1478.00 Brake Disc
ELSTOCK 15-0343 Hydraulic Pump
LEMFORDER 16619 Tie Rod End
OE F8VZ1125AA Front Brake Rotor
MOTOROLA 110-331 Alternator
FREIENSTEIN PA0146 Water Pump